AP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5免费打包app

在移动互联网时代,应用程序的开发和推广是很多企业以及个人所关注的问题。但是,应用程序的开发成本相对较高,除此之外还需考虑到应用程序的推广和宣传等问题。因此,很多人会想到使用免费且比较容易的方式去打包自己的应用程序。本文将简单介绍一种免费打包 H5 应用程序的方式。

1. 前置条件

打包 H5 应用程序所需要的前置条件主要包括以下几点:

- 学习至少一种前端框架,如 Vue,React,Angular 等。

- 对于 H5 项目的构建,打包和部署有一定的了解。

- 拥有一个云服务商提供的服务器,如阿里云,腾讯云等。

- 对于 Linux 系统有一定的了解。

2. 部署环境

在打包 H5 应用程序之前,我们需要先部署一个运行环境。这里我们选择 Node.js 作为运行环境,使用 Nginx 做反向代理和负载均衡。

首先,我们需要在服务器上安装官网下载的 Node.js,具体安装方式可以查看官网的教程。

然后,我们需要安装 pm2 进程管理器来进行进程守护,这样可以节约服务器资源并且保证应用程序的稳定运行。

$ npm install pm2 -g

接下来,我们需要安装 Nginx 来做反向代理和负载均衡。具体安装方式可以参考官网的教程。

3. 打包 H5 应用程序

当部署环境搭建完毕之后,我们可以开始打包 H5 应用程序了。这里我们使用一个名为 HBuilderX 的工具来打包应用程序,同时还需要使用一个名为 H5 Plus 的插件来生成 APP。

首先,我们需要使用 HBuilderX 创建一个 H5 项目,并根据自己的需求进行开发。具体开发过程可以参考相关文档。

然后,我们需要安装 H5 Plus 插件,并配置打包参数。H5 Plus 插件的安装方式可以在插件市场中进行搜索并安装。打包参数的配置可以参考插件的官方文档,根据自己的需求进行设置。

最后,我们使用 H5 Plus 插件将 H5 应用程序打包成 APP 并进行签名。具体打包和签名的流程可以参考插件的官方文档,根据自己的需求进行设置。

4. 部署 APP

打包完毕之后,我们需要将 APP 部署到服务器上进行测试和上线。在部署之前,需要先在服务器上安装 Cordova,并使用 Cordova 进行应用程序的构建和打包。

接下来,我们需要将构建好的 APP 上传到服务器上并解压缩。然后,我们需要在 Nginx 上配置反向代理和负载均衡,让业务流量自动分配到多个节点上,以提高应用程序的访问速度和稳定性。

5. 总结

本文简单介绍了一种免费打包 H5 应用程序的方式,包括部署环境的搭建、应用程序的打包和部署流程。当然,此方法并不是最好的,您也可以考虑其他更为便捷的方式进行 H5 应用程序的打包和部署。

无论使用何种方式,打包和部署 H5 应用程序之前建议先了解相关的知识和技术,以免出现一些不可预测的问题。


相关知识:
什么手机app可以制作h5小游戏的
在现代移动互联网时代,手机应用程序的重要性越来越受到关注。许多人使用手机应用程序进行沟通、学习和娱乐等活动。在移动应用程序的娱乐领域中,H5小游戏也越来越受欢迎,因为它们可以通过浏览器在任何时间、任何地点轻松游玩。这种小游戏可以制作得很简单,只需要一个好的
2023-05-26
免费的h5制作软件app
H5制作软件是基于HTML5技术的一种网络应用程序开发工具,可以让非专业人员快速制作出能够在移动端和PC端展示的网页。市面上有很多种H5制作软件,本文就介绍几种免费的H5制作软件APP,让你轻松制作属于自己的H5页面。1. 果仁H5果仁H5是一款免费的H5
2023-05-26
封装h5的app
封装 H5 的 APP 是近年来出现的一种新型 APP 类型,它可以利用 Web 技术快速打造 APP,同时保持 Web 的动态性、跨平台性、易维护性和易更新的优点,是一种非常实用的新型移动应用开发方式。本文将详细介绍 H5 封装 APP 的原理和实现方法
2023-05-25
h5做apptv源码
H5做apptv的源码,是一种将网页应用技术应用到电视留屏设备上的解决方案,通过将H5网页应用技术与电视应用系统结合使用,实现了可视化的、基于H5技术的电视应用开发。具体实现方法是将H5应用的资源文件和框架源码移植到电视端,通过电视端的WebView组件进
2023-05-25
h5怎么制作游戏平台app
H5游戏是一种基于HTML5的游戏,它的特点是轻量、易扩展、跨平台。H5游戏在PC端与移动端均可运行,因此造就了游戏市场上的一些新玩法,比如游戏平台APP。制作游戏平台APP需要掌握一些基础知识,下面我将对H5游戏制作平台APP的原理和具体步骤进行详细介绍
2023-05-25
h5游戏制作app免费软件
在当前的移动互联网时代,作为一名有技术的网站博主,自己开发一款HTML5游戏制作app,不但可以满足自己的需求,还可以为广大网友提供更加方便、实用和专业的服务,这也是一种不错的选择。本文将介绍什么是HTML5游戏制作app,目前市面上常用的免费开发工具,以
2023-05-25
h5页面制作app苹果
将H5页面制作成APP苹果应用程序是很多开发者喜欢的做法,因为它可以节省开发成本,减少手机应用程序各种不兼容的问题,并且相对于原生开发的优点来说,易于维护和更新,下面我们就来介绍下制作H5页面应用程序的原理和详细流程。1. 原理将H5页面制作成APP苹果应
2023-05-25
h5页面打包成安卓app
随着互联网技术的快速发展,移动应用程序的开发已经成为业内的重要趋势,特别是在移动端的开发。而H5是指使用HTML、CSS、JavaScript等技术,开发跨平台的WEB应用程序,可以在各种移动设备上运行,具有强大的兼容性和易于维护的优点。在前端开发中,我们
2023-05-25
h5混合开发app公司
H5混合开发指的是将HTML5、CSS3、JavaScript等Web技术应用到Native App的开发中。这种开发方法可以使开发人员利用Web技术开发出全平台通用的App,避免了重复开发、维护成本高等问题。下面进行详细介绍。一、H5混合开发的优势1.跨
2023-05-25
h5混合开发app框架例子
随着移动互联网的不断发展,越来越多的企业需要开发移动应用程序来吸引更多的用户。移动应用程序的开发方式有许多种,其中混合开发是一种非常流行的方式。本文将介绍一种基于h5混合开发的app框架例子。一、h5混合开发简介h5混合开发是指在原生应用程序中使用webv
2023-05-25
h5打包为原生app
随着移动互联网的快速发展,越来越多的人开始关注如何将自己的网站或应用打包成原生移动应用程序。因为原生应用程序不仅支持离线使用,还能够充分利用设备的资源,提高应用程序的性能。同时,它们也可以从应用商店获得更多的曝光度和可信度。在HTML5出现之前,开发人员只
2023-05-25
h5 本地打包app
HTML5 技术作为一种跨平台的 Web 技术,能够非常方便地开发出跨平台移动应用,同时在效率和成本上也比传统的原生应用更有优势。很多应用的开发者希望将其应用封装成 APP 进行本地打包,提高用户体验和功能性。本文就来介绍一下 HTML5 本地打包 APP
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3